2026-03-31cmd/compile: fix wrong label loop during rangefunc rewriteCuong Manh Le
During the rangefunc rewrite, the compiler must correctly identify the target of branch statements. When a label is defined within a nested scope - such as inside a function literal or a closure - it can shadow a label with the same name in the outer scope. If the rewrite logic does not account for this shadowing, it may incorrectly associate a branch with a nested label rather than the intended loop label. Since the typechecker already guarantees that labels are unique within their respective scopes, any duplicate label name encountered must belong to a nested scope. These should be skipped to ensure branch computing correctly targets the current range-loop scope. 2026-03-31cmd/compile: ensure map/slice clearing expressions are walkedCuong Manh Le
The order pass ensures that initialization operations for clear(expr) are scheduled. However, if 'expr' is a conversion that the walk pass subsequently optimizes away or transforms, the resulting nodes can be left in an un-walked state. These un-walked nodes reach the SSA backend, which does not expect high-level IR, resulting in an ICE. This change ensures the expression is always walked during the transformation of the 'clear' builtin. 2026-03-26cmd/compile: do not invert loops that would overflow or underflowJorropo
On the final iteration we need space below start (which becomes end) such that i-step does not overflow or underflow. In other words the code used to assume that the last time the loop header execute `start < i - step` (or `<=`, `>` `>=` based on the loop) is always false. And it seems correct since by definition the only way for it to be the last's loop header execution is when the condition becomes false. However here is an example with uint (even tho the code doesn't already support them) to make things simpler: start = 1 i = 2 step = 100 We do 2 - 100 which should give us 1 < -98 == false breaking the loop; Instead we get 18446744073709551518 which gives 1 < 18446744073709551518 == true which keeps the loop going. This patch fixes this issue by ensuring that in the last execution of a loop header the induction variable does not underflow or overflow. 2026-03-06cmd/compile: use tail calls for wrappers for embedded interfacesKeith Randall
type I interface { foo() } type S struct { I } Because I is embedded in S, S needs a foo method. We generate a wrapper function to implement (*S).foo. It just loads the embedded field I out of S and calls foo on it. When the thing in S.I itself needs a wrapper, then we have a wrapper calling another wrapper. This can continue, leaving a potentially long sequence of wrappers on the stack. When we then call runtime.Callers or friends, we have to walk an unbounded number of frames to find a bounded number of non-wrapper frames. This really happens, for instance with I = context.Context, S = context.ValueCtx, and runtime.Callers = pprof sample (for any of context.Context's methods). To fix, make the interface call in the wrapper a tail call. That way, the number of wrapper frames on the stack does not increase when there are lots of wrappers happening. 2025-11-26go/types, types2: replace setDefType with pending type checkMark Freeman
Given a type definition of the form: type T RHS The setDefType function would set T.fromRHS as soon as we knew its top-level type. For instance, in: type S struct { ... } S.fromRHS is set to a struct type before type-checking anything inside the struct. This permit access to the (incomplete) RHS type in a cyclic type declaration. Accessing this information is fraught (as it's incomplete), but was used for reporting certain types of cycles. This CL replaces setDefType with a check that ensures no value of type T is used before its RHS is set up. This CL is strictly more complete than what setDefType achieved. 2025-10-09cmd/compile: call generated size-specialized malloc functions directlyMichael Matloob
This change creates calls to size-specialized malloc functions instead of calls to newObject when we know the size of the allocation at compilation time. Most of it is a matter of calling the newObject function (which will create calls to the size-specialized functions) rather then the newObjectNonSpecialized function (which won't). In the newHeapaddr, small, non-pointer case, we'll create a non specialized newObject and transform that into the appropriate size-specialized function when we produce the mallocgc in flushPendingHeapAllocations. We have to update some of the rewrites in generic.rules to also apply to the size-specialized functions when they apply to newObject. The messiest thing is we have to adjust the offset we use to save the memory profiler stack, because the depth of the call to profilealloc is two frames fewer in the size-specialized malloc functions compared to when newObject calls mallocgc. A bunch of tests have been adjusted to account for that. 2025-09-24cmd/compile: don't rely on loop info when there are irreducible loopsKeith Randall
Loop information is sketchy when there are irreducible loops. Sometimes blocks inside 2 loops can be recorded as only being part of the outer loop. That causes tighten to move values that want to move into such a block to move out of the loop altogether, breaking the invariant that operations have to be scheduled after their args. 2025-08-18cmd/compile: ensure we use allowed registers for input-clobbering instructionsKeith Randall
For instructions which clobber their input register, we make a second copy of the input value so it is still available in a register for future instructions. That second copy might not respect the register input restrictions for the instruction. So the second copy we make here can't actually be used by the instruction - it should use the first copy, the second copy is the one that will persist beyond the clobber.
